After shaking up the Kerrville Folk Festival, Fort Worth’s outlaw country diva Glitter Rose played Poor David’s Pub last week and is now packing her bags for Nashville.
Rose has been invited to perform at the NAMM Summer Conference, June 20-22. (That’s the National Association of Music Merchants for the acronym challenged.)
Rose is happy to represent her guitar line, The Glitter Rose Series by Jon Kammerer as well as her most recent endorsee, Moody Leather. She’s been crisscrossing Texas ever since her most recent effort, Southern Comfort, came out late last year. Cultivating her bad girl persona while perfecting her punch in the face brand of country rock, Rose is, if anything else, an ear and an eyeful. Perhaps not the best representative the area has to offer, Rose is at least capable of shaking up a city as notoriously mind-numbing as Nashville. –Darryl Smyers
